Assessing your space requirements is key when choosing the right sofa for a small room. Start by measuring the area where the sofa will be placed and consider factors like scale and proportion to ensure the sofa fits well in the space without overpowering it.
Measuring the area accurately is essential before selecting a sofa. Make sure to leave enough clearance on either side of the sofa for easy movement. Understanding scale and relationships can help you determine the right size sofa for your room and ensure it complements the other furniture pieces.
Selecting the perfect sofa for a small space involves considering factors like style, fabric, comfort, and functionality. Compact sofa styles like loveseats and sectional sofas designed for smaller spaces can make a room feel more inviting. Opt for light or neutral fabrics to create a sense of openness, and choose materials that are easy to clean and maintain.
Comfort is also important when choosing a sofa for a small space. Look for sofas with shallow seats and comfortable backrests to ensure a cozy seating experience. Functional features like hidden storage compartments or convertible designs can add versatility to your sofa and maximize space efficiency.
